Output 7e84ecba11e959a50c9e787887fabd6eef184bea21c79fb9d12bd507f084ab3b:16

value
37000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ab24c2084edb169ff9ae9b67ff32fe0e38b40bd2 OP_EQUAL
address
3HHwWLGyK3seJs3g8hDw7d6vW4a54CgG2c
transaction
7e84ecba11e959a50c9e787887fabd6eef184bea21c79fb9d12bd507f084ab3b